Waiting


waiting on the curb you left me,
waiting on the stone you pushed me on,
waiting till the end of time,
waiting for one word to set me free.

one smile that sets my heart afire,
one look to melt me through and through,
blossom my heart's desire,
still waiting for that kiss again on my cheeks.

waiting for the early showers,
waiting for you and me back again,
waiting to hold you near me,
waiting is all i've done in life.

for you to come back,
for you to stand beside me,
for you to hold hands,
for you to walk along with me.

waiting on the curb you left me,
still waiting for that one word to set me free...
